Transaction 14462f7c56118777a20938443ef35b374c4968ebc8e1166460810f3b7af59612

1 Input
2 Outputs
  • 14462f7c56118777a20938443ef35b374c4968ebc8e1166460810f3b7af59612:0
  • value  1880475209
    address  3MckWRsAx4jpizFWSGMBJBzUtqXAGLD1pL
  • 14462f7c56118777a20938443ef35b374c4968ebc8e1166460810f3b7af59612:1
  • value  500000000
    address  3JKfVzYFyCB9iMF3Jb1CXux3p6tkaqEXej